About This Guide
Thank you for choosing the SIP-T19 E2/SIP-T19P E2 (hereinafter referred to as SIP-T19(P) E2) IP
phone, exquisitely designed to provide business telephony features, such as Call Hold, Call
Transfer, Multicast Paging and Conference over an IP network. The difference between the
SIP-T19 E2 and SIP-T19P E2 IP phones is that only SIP-T19P E2 supports PoE.
This guide provides everything you need to quickly use your new phone. First, verify with your
system administrator that the IP network is ready for phone configuration. Also be sure to read
the Packaging Contents and Regulatory Notices sections in this guide before you set up and use
the SIP-T19(P) E2 IP phone.
